The power of Celery Juice (Nov 09 - Dec 09 cycle)

Hiya readers,




I have to say that I was very impressed with the 'Celery Juice' experiment last cycle! I had a couple of headaches, but at no point did they turn into migraines. I got through the whole experience without needing to take a Sumatriptan tablet (yay!). Just a couple of Ibuprofen.



Also, I have been continuing with the Pantothenic Acid supplements, Magnesium Citrate Supplements and the Water Cure (which you can read all about if you follow the link on my post regarging that recently).


I've been taking the Magnesium since June 09, however, I only added the Pantothenic Acid, and the Water cure to my regime a couple of days before my new cycle began, so I doubt that they would have had much of an effect in such a short time.

This is why I think the celery juice is the main thing that has helped this time. I took the celery juice for a good couple of weeks before my new cycle started.

I've been using the celery juice as a preventative - I juice up a big batch, and freeze it portions, and I drink a portion first thing in the morning every day. I haven't had a migraine since. Also, I have recently had what I think was swine flu (normally when I get colds/flu, I also get a migraine) but I was surprisingly migraine-free for the whole time that I was ill. Fab!



It's certainly helped this cycle, however, I'd prefer to not even get so much as a headache, and so I'm continuing to read around and research different things which may help.



One thing which has grabbed my eye recently, is a supplement called 'Maca' (which can be obtained in capsule or powder form) it is said to be beneficial for a variety of things, including helping to balance the hormones (which is what I believe is causing these migraines, seeing as I get them at ovulation and menstruation) and all sorts of other benefits. Google it for yourself and see what I'm talking about!

So, for this month, this is my regime:

  • Celery Juice in the mornings
  • Magnesuim Supplements 3 times per day on an empty stomach
  • Pantothenic Acid Supplements (vitamin B5) once per day
  • Maca Supplements (haven't decided what dose to start on yet, if any of you have tried it, please let me know what dosage worked well for you!)
  • The 'Water Cure' all day every day. I drink a pint of water straight after my celery juice, and make sure I have at least 4 pints of water per day, along with a dash of real sea salt (I'm using Maldon).
